Kitap Raporu Nedir?

Bir kitap incelemesi tartışırken, ilk adım bunun ne olduğunu anlamaktır. Bir kitap raporu, bir kitabın özetini ve eleştirisini sunar. Genellikle olayların genel görünümü, karakterler, önemli temalar, kişisel yansımalar ve analiz içerir.
Akademik ortamlarda, öğretmenlerin öğrencilerin anlama ve analitik becerilerini değerlendirmeleri için hayati öneme sahiptir. Akademinin ötesinde, kitap raporları kişisel gelişim aracı ve edebi eserler hakkında görüşlerinizi paylaşma aracı olabilir.

İyi Bir Kitap Raporu Yazmanın 10 Adımı

Yeteneklerinizi gösteren, düzgün ve iyi yapılandırılmış bir rapor üretmek için bu adımları takip etmenizi öneririz.

Adım 1. Uygun Kitabı Seçin

İyi bir kitap raporu yazmanın ilk adımı bir eser seçmektir. Tutkularınıza veya eğitim hedeflerinize uygun bir kitap seçmek akıllıca olacaktır. Farklı türleri ve tanıdık olmayan yazarları keşfetmekten korkmayın, böylece heyecan verici bir şey yazabilirsiniz.

Adım 2. Amaçla Okuyun

Kitabı dikkatlice okumak ve not almak çok önemlidir. Üzerinden geçmek, edebi esere veya karakterlerine adalet etmez. Okurken, karakter gelişimine veya olayların ilerlemesine katkıda bulunan önemli pasajları vurgulayın. Bu şekilde, sonraki adımlarda analiziniz için metinden net kanıtlarınız olacak.

Adım 3. Yapıyı Analiz Edin

Kitabın yapısını ve edebi araçlarını analiz etmek, mükemmel bir rapor oluşturmak için hayati öneme sahiptir. Hikayenin anlamına katkıda bulunan tekrar eden motifleri veya sembolleri not alın. Daha derin bir analiz için ana olay noktalarını ve karakter arc'larını belirleyin. Ayrıca, yazarın yazım tarzını ve tonunu incelemeyi unutmayın.

Adım 4. Raporunuzu Taslaklayın

Detaylı bir taslak oluşturmak, düşüncelerinizi ve fikirlerinizi organize etmenize yardımcı olur. Özeti, analizi ve kişisel yansıma bölümlerini ayırmayı düşünün, böylece her biri yeterince dikkat alır. Taslağınız, son taslağınızda yer vermek istediğiniz tüm temel bileşenleri içermelidir.

Adım 5. İlgi Çekici Bir Giriş Yazın

Giriş, tüm raporunuz için sahneyi kurar, bu nedenle okuyucuyu yakalaması önemlidir. Kısa bir kitap özeti ve okuyucuların bağlamını anlamalarına yardımcı olacak ilgili arka plan bilgilerini ekleyin. Kitabınızla ilgili dikkat çekici bir cümle veya soru ekleyin.

Adım 6. Güçlü Gelişme Paragrafları Geliştirin

Gelişme paragraflarınızda kitabın ana unsurlarını derinlemesine analiz edin ve tartışın. Her paragrafı, tez cümlenizle bağlantılı net bir konu cümlesi ile başlatın. Analizinizi desteklemek için metinden alıntılar veya pasajlar gibi kanıtlar kullanın.

Adım 7. Etkili Bir Sonuç Yazın

Sonuç, ana noktaları özetlemeli ve kişisel bakış açınızı sunmalıdır. Zaten yazdıklarınızı tekrar etmeyin. Bunun yerine, bu kitabı okumanın kendi inançlarınızı ve değerlerinizi nasıl etkilediği veya zorladığı üzerine düşünmek için zaman ayırın. Okuyucunun raporunuzu okuduktan sonra uzun süre düşünmesini sağlayacak bir kapanış cümlesi veya soru ile bitirin.

Adım 8. Düzeltme ve Düzenleme Yapın

İlk taslağınızı tamamladıktan sonra, hataları veya garip ifadeleri düzeltmek için gözden geçirme ve düzenleme zamanı. Yazma oturumları arasında ara vermek, daha sonra taze gözlerle bakmanıza yardımcı olabilir. Ayrıca, başka birinin de okuması faydalı olabilir. Raporunuzun düzgün olduğundan emin olmak için, kendinize yüksek sesle okuyun. Bu, tutarsızlıkları daha kolay tespit etmenizi sağlar.

Adım 9. Kişisel Bir Dokunuş Ekleyin

Kendi içgörülerinizi ve yansımalarınızı eklemek, raporunuzu daha anlamlı hale getirecektir. Belirli karakterlerle nasıl ilişki kurduğunuz hakkında detaylar eklemeyi düşünün; bu, diğer okuyucuların farkında olmayabileceği benzersiz bir bakış açısı sunabilir. Örneğin, kitap sosyal adalet temalarını ele alıyorsa ve bu sizin için önemliyse, bunun sizi nasıl etkilediğini paylaşın.

Adım 10. Raporunuzu Sunun

Sunumunuzu güvenle ve coşkuyla yapmak çok önemlidir. Bunun için, izleyiciyi daha fazla çekmek için görsel yardımcılar veya yaratıcı aksesuarlar kullanmayı deneyin. Okuma pratiği yapın, böylece sürekli olarak yazılı notlara geri dönmeden akıcı bir şekilde konuşabilirsiniz.

Kitap Raporu Yazmanın Faydaları

Etkili bir kitap raporu yazmak, notlar ve değerlendirmelerin ötesinde birçok fayda sunar. İşte elde edeceğiniz bazı temel avantajlar:

  • Gelişmiş okuma anlama. Kitabın ana unsurlarını derinlemesine analiz etmek, anlayışınızı geliştirmeye yardımcı olabilir. Metinden ana bilgileri çıkarmayı, edebi araçları tanımlamayı ve karmaşık kelimeleri anlamayı öğreneceksiniz.
  • Eleştirel düşünme. Kitabın yapısını eleştirel bir şekilde analiz etmenizi gerektirir. Bu süreç, yaşamda ve diğer akademik konularda hayati düşünme becerilerinizi geliştirmenize yardımcı olur.
  • Analitik beceriler. Öğrencilerin karmaşık bilgileri daha küçük parçalara ayırmayı içeren analitik yetenekler geliştirmelerini sağlar. Kitabın ana unsurlarını analiz ederek, kalıpları tanımlamayı ve bunlar arasında bağlantılar kurmayı öğreneceksiniz.
  • Kelime dağarcığının genişlemesi. Çeşitli kitaplar okumak, yeni kelimelerle karşılaşmanıza ve öğrenmenize olanak tanır. Bu öğrenimi pekiştirir ve kelime dağarcığınızı genişletir, bu da hem akademik konularda hem de günlük yaşamda fayda sağlar.
